Main Duties & Responsibilities

The Maintenance & Facilities Supervisor is responsible for coordinating and supervising maintenance and facility activities to ensure equipment and company assets are functional and optimized, while limiting operational delays and associated costs.

Reports directly to Manager of Operations.

DESCRIPTION OF 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S AND R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Guides and supports direct reports to achieve expected results.
  • Direct responsibility for departments employee orientation, training, development and good working and safe practices.
  • Lead and engage team by driving daily SQDC.
  • Ability to work in adverse conditions safely and ensure the safety of personnel.
  • Actively participate in the Safety Committee.
  • Responsible for planning worktime to meet all needs for facilities and maintenance work as required.
  • Oversee alarm and security systems and assure the safety of all personnel within the site’s property.
  • Is the first POC for afterhours contact for alarm and security concerns.
  • Assist leadership with layouts, selection of equipment and capex as necessary.
  • Purchase and storage of materials and supplies for the uptake of facilities and machinery.
  • Manage department budget.
  • Work with Engineering, leadership, and / or operations to safely modify existing equipment for new uses, quality improvement or cost reductions.
  • Oversee installation and repair of complex electrical equipment including control panels, relays, circuit breakers and electrical controls.
  • Fabricate new equipment; install new equipment.
  • Design and implement the proactive, preventive, and autonomous maintenance system.
  • Performs inspections and audits of facilities, equipment and processes recommending corrections or additional precautions to ensure compliance with established regulations.
  • Establishes methods for maximum utilization of production facilities.
  • Based on studies done, will develop and implement plans and program for facility modifications and revision to operating methods.
  • Support with the removal and proper disposal of hazardous waste.
  • Works closely with EHS supervisor to assure compliance with all regulations.
  • Reads, understands, and ensures compliance with all plant safety and regulatory policies and procedures, including but not limited to CAL OSHA, Air Quality, Water Quality, and EPA.
  • Provide metric reporting as needed.
  • Perform all other duties as assigned or directed by Manager of Operations and / or GM.

Qualifications

  • A minimum of 7 years of related responsibilities and supervision experience are required.
  • Four-year degree in engineering or related field preferred; or an equivalent combination of education and experience required.
  • Demonstrable experience may be accepted in place of credentials.
  • Working knowledge of electrical, electronic controls, hydraulics, pneumatics, mechanical, cutting, welding, fabrication, and tooling.
  • Must be able to read and follow blueprints and schematics.
  • Ability to troubleshoot equipment in all the aforementioned areas.
  • Required ability to use Asset Essentials or similar maintenance software.
  • Required ability in Microsoft Office suite programs.
  • Requires moderate physical exertion including lifting up to 50lbs, bending and considerable time standing.
